Connect with Fans and Build a Community
Connecting with fans is one of the most important aspects of being a musician, and Twitter can be an excellent platform for building strong connections with your fans.
With over 330 million active users, Twitter provides a massive audience for musicians to reach out to and connect with. As a musician, it is crucial to consistently engage with your followers and keep them updated on your latest music releases, tours, and other significant news related to your music.
One of the best ways to connect with fans on Twitter is by creating engaging content that resonates with your audience.
This can include sharing snippets of your music, behind-the-scenes photos and videos, and insights into your creative process. By doing this, you can give your fans a glimpse into your life as a musician and help them feel like they are part of your journey.
Another way to connect with fans on Twitter is by using Twitter chats or Q&A sessions. These sessions can help fans feel more connected to you by giving them an opportunity to ask you questions and engage with you directly.
You can also use Twitter polls to get feedback from your fans about your music or upcoming projects.
In addition to connecting with fans directly, Twitter also offers several ways for musicians to connect with their community.
You can participate in Twitter conversations related to your music genre or engage with other musicians and industry professionals. This can help you build relationships and open up new opportunities for collaborations and partnerships.
Overall, Twitter can be an excellent platform for connecting with fans and building a community around your music.
By consistently engaging with your followers and sharing updates about your music, you can create a loyal following and grow your presence on social media.
Promote Your Music to Reach New Audiences
Promoting your music on Twitter can be a powerful way to reach new audiences and grow your fanbase. Twitter's broad user base, fast-paced environment, and real-time nature make it an ideal platform for promoting your music and driving engagement.
To promote your music effectively on Twitter, it's important to start by optimizing your profile. Make sure your profile picture, header image, and bio accurately reflect your brand as a musician. Use keywords related to your music genre to help Twitter users discover your profile when searching for artists or music.
Once you have optimized your profile, you can begin sharing links to your music, videos, and upcoming events. Twitter's 280-character limit means that you need to be concise and to the point when promoting your music. Use attention-grabbing headlines, hashtags, and visuals to make your posts stand out.
Another effective way to promote your music on Twitter is by engaging with other users in your music community. This can include retweeting posts from other musicians or music-related accounts, sharing relevant news articles, or commenting on posts related to your music genre. By doing this, you can gain exposure to new audiences and build relationships with other musicians and industry professionals.
Twitter also offers several advertising options that can help you promote your music to a wider audience. Twitter ads can help you target specific demographics or interests, and you can choose from a variety of ad formats, such as promoted tweets or promoted accounts.
In summary, Twitter can be a great platform for promoting your music and reaching new audiences. By optimizing your profile, sharing links to your music, engaging with other users in your music community, and using Twitter ads, you can effectively promote your music and attract new fans.
Network with Other Musicians and Industry Professionals
Networking on Twitter can be a game-changer for musicians looking to expand their reach and connect with other industry professionals. By following other musicians and industry insiders, you can stay up-to-date with the latest industry trends and connect with like-minded individuals.
Engaging with other musicians by retweeting their work, commenting on their posts, and sharing your own work can help build relationships and create opportunities for collaboration. You can also participate in Twitter chats and other industry-related events to connect with others in your field.
Additionally, Twitter can be a great platform for connecting with music industry professionals such as producers, agents, and record label executives. By sharing your music and engaging with these individuals, you can gain valuable exposure and potentially open up doors for new opportunities.
In short, networking on Twitter can be a powerful tool for musicians looking to expand their reach and connect with others in the industry. By engaging with others, sharing your work, and participating in industry-related events, you can build valuable relationships and create opportunities for growth and collaboration.
Stay Up-to-Date with Industry Trends and News
Twitter is a fast-paced platform that provides musicians with real-time updates on the latest industry trends and news. By following relevant accounts and hashtags, you can keep track of what's happening in the music industry and stay informed about new opportunities.
Following industry insiders, music publications, and other relevant accounts can provide you with valuable insights into industry trends and news.
Additionally, by participating in Twitter chats and discussions, you can connect with other industry professionals and gain a deeper understanding of the current state of the music industry.
Twitter also provides a platform for musicians to share their thoughts on industry-related topics and engage in conversations with other industry insiders. By actively participating in these conversations, you can position yourself as a thought leader in the industry and gain valuable exposure.
Overall, Twitter is an essential tool for musicians looking to stay up-to-date with industry trends and news. By following relevant accounts and hashtags, participating in discussions, and sharing your own thoughts, you can stay informed and connected to the ever-changing music industry.
Create a Brand and Build an Online Presence
Creating a strong brand and online presence is crucial for musicians, and Twitter can be a powerful tool in achieving this.
By consistently creating and sharing high-quality content, such as music releases, behind-the-scenes glimpses, and updates on upcoming shows, you can establish yourself as an expert in your field and build a loyal following.
It's also important to maintain a consistent aesthetic and voice across all of your social media platforms, including Twitter. This will help you establish a recognizable brand and make it easier for fans to connect with you and your music.
Additionally, engaging with your followers and other industry professionals can help you build relationships and establish yourself as a respected member of the music community.
By participating in Twitter chats, replying to comments and messages, and sharing others' content, you can build a network of supportive fans and colleagues who can help promote your music and provide new opportunities.
